Keeping this in consideration, are all Elixir strings coated?

Elixir® Strings are available in distinct protective coatings. The coatings feature the same protection and extend tone life, but differ in tone and feel. Note: The new OPTIWEB Coating is available on our electric strings only.

Accordingly, are Elixir guitar strings worth it? The answer is that Elixir strings can last and keep their tone double or even triple the time compared to other brands. In almost all scenarios out there are Elixir will be worth it because their lifespan will surpass 2 sets of regular strings.

Thereof, do Elixir strings rust?

In addition to the NANOWEB and POLYWEB Coatings that protect all wound strings, Elixir Plain Steel Strings feature an innovative Anti-Rust Plating that prevents rust and corrosion and extends the life of plain steel strings.

How long do Elixir strings last unopened?

They are known for their unique coating, and for their ability to last longer than uncoated guitar strings. But, how long can elixir guitar strings last? Depending on how much you play, elixir strings can hold their tone for six to nine months, or even longer.

How often do professional guitarists change strings?

A professional who plays every day will probably change their strings every three or four gigs. Guitarists who sweat a lot, or play in smoky clubs, or spend hours a day playing, especially playing aggressively, will need to change their strings more often than a player who doesn’t.

What acoustic guitar strings last the longest?

Fender Dura-tone Acoustic Guitar Strings

By coating the strings in their patented ‘Dura-tone’ micro-treatment, Fender claims they can last up to five times longer than regular, untreated strings. These coated strings could be a worthwhile investment if you’re a sweaty player, or just hate changing your strings.

What is the difference between Elixir nanoweb and Polyweb?

The main differences between Nanoweb and Polyweb guitar strings are: Nanoweb strings have a more full range, whereas Polyweb strings are more balanced in the mid range. Polyweb strings have a stronger natural warm tone, whereas Nanoweb are slightly more bright and projective tone.
